1. What is Espumisan and what is it used for

Espumisan contains the active substance simethicone, which is used to treat gastrointestinal disorders by reducing foaming of the gastrointestinal contents and as an auxiliary in diagnostic tests.
It can be used in all age groups.
The active substance of the medicine, simethicone, causes the breakdown of gas bubbles contained in food masses and in the mucus of the gastrointestinal tract. This allows the gases released in this way to be absorbed by the intestinal wall or removed from the gastrointestinal tract as a result of intestinal peristalsis.

Espumisan is used:

  • For symptomatic treatment of gastrointestinal disorders associated with excessive gas accumulation, such as bloating, infantile colic in infants over 1 month of age.
  • As an auxiliary in preparing for abdominal cavity tests, such as radiological and ultrasonographic examinations, and gastroscopy.
  • As a defoaming agent in poisonings with surface-active substances (detergents).

2. Important information before taking Espumisan

When not to take Espumisan

Warnings and precautions

Before starting to take Espumisan, you should discuss it with your doctor or pharmacist.
Espumisan should not be taken by infants under 1 month of age.
In case of new or persistent abdominal complaints, you should consult your doctor to determine the cause of the complaints and diagnose any underlying disease that may require treatment.

Espumisan and other medicines

No interactions with other medicines are known.

Pregnancy, breastfeeding, and fertility

There are no restrictions on the use of Espumisan in pregnant and breastfeeding women.

Driving and using machines

No special precautions are required.

Espumisan contains sodium

The medicine contains less than 1 mmol (23 mg) of sodium per ml, which means the medicine is considered "sodium-free".

3. How to take Espumisan

This medicine should always be taken as described in the leaflet or as directed by your doctor or pharmacist.
In case of doubt, you should consult your doctor or pharmacist.

Dosage

The recommended dose is:
Symptomatic treatment of gastrointestinal disorders associated with excessive gas accumulation

  • e.g., bloating, infantile colic:
AgeDosage in drops (ml)Frequency of administration
Infants over 1 month of age
  • 13 - 25 drops (equivalent to 0.5 - 1 ml) into a bottle of milk or before breastfeeding or after feeding. The maximum recommended dose should not exceed 480 mg (i.e., 12 times a day).
Children from 1 to 6 years25 drops (equivalent to 1 ml)3 to 5 times a day
Children from 6 to 14 years
  • 25 - 50 drops (equivalent to 1 - 2 ml)
3 to 5 times a day
Adolescents over 14 years and adults50 drops (equivalent to 2 ml)3 to 5 times a day

Note: Espumisan can also be given to patients in the postoperative period.
Espumisan can be taken directly before a meal, during, or after a meal, and if necessary, also before bedtime.
Treatment should be continued until symptoms resolve. If necessary, Espumisan can be administered for a longer period.
In preparation for diagnostic tests of the abdominal cavity

  • Radiological examination, ultrasonography:
  • As an auxiliary substance administered together with the contrast agent suspension:
    • 4 - 8 ml (≈ 100 - 200 drops) per 1 liter of contrast fluid used during the double-contrast examination.
  • In preparing patients for upper gastrointestinal endoscopy (gastroscopy):
The day before the examinationIn the morning on the day of the examination
3 times a day 2 ml (≈ 3 times 50 drops)2 ml (≈ 50 drops)

Before endoscopy, 4 - 8 ml (≈ 100 - 200 drops).
If necessary, a few ml of the emulsion can be instilled through the instrumental channel of the endoscope during the examination to reduce foaming of the gastrointestinal contents.
As an antidote in detergent (surface-active substance) poisoning:

AgeDosage
Children2.5 - 10 ml (≈ 63 drops to 1/3 of the bottle contents)
Adults
  • 10 - 20 ml (≈ 1/3 to 2/3 of the bottle contents)

Note: If Espumisan is used as a first-aid measure after ingesting a detergent, you should immediatelyconsult a doctor!

Method of administration

Shake before use.
To measure the correct number of drops, the bottle should be held vertically, with the opening facing downwards.
25 drops (1 ml of oral drops, emulsion) contain 40 mg of simethicone.
Since Espumisan does not contain sugar, it can also be given to diabetic patients and patients with eating disorders.

Overdose of Espumisan

No cases of poisoning with Espumisan have been reported so far.
The active substance of Espumisan, simethicone, causes the disappearance of foam in the gastrointestinal tract in a purely physical way and is biologically and chemically completely inactive.
Therefore, the possibility of poisoning can be practically excluded. Even large doses of Espumisan are well tolerated.

4. Possible side effects

In the case of medicines containing simethicone, hypersensitivity reactions, including urticaria, rash, skin redness, itching, allergic skin inflammation, and other skin reactions, have been reported. The frequency cannot be determined from the available data (frequency unknown).
Other side effects have also been reported, but since the medicinal product is practically not absorbed from the gastrointestinal tract, side effects are very rare.

6. Contents of the pack and other information

What Espumisan contains

The active substance of the medicine is simethicone.
25 drops (1 ml of oral drops, emulsion) contain 40 mg of simethicone.
The other ingredients are: macrogol stearate, glycerol monostearate 40-55, sodium hydroxide, sodium chloride, carbomers, sodium citrate, sucralose, sorbic acid, purified water.

What Espumisan looks like and what the pack contains

Milky white to yellowish emulsion, slightly viscous. Oral drops, emulsion.
Packaging: 30 ml glass bottle with a PP screw cap and a PE dropper, in a cardboard box, containing 30 ml of oral drops, emulsion.
